    posted a message on Magic

    Everyone wants Magic in Minecraft. It's easy. To cast magic spells, you need to collect Tablets. Tablets can be found by killing mobs or through Tabletcrafting. I'll get to that in a bit.


    Here are the different kinds of tablets.


    Elemental

    Leaf - used to cast overworld spells

    Water - used to cast ocean spells

    Stone - used to cast underground spells

    Lava - used to cast nether spells


    Purpose

    Shiny - used to cast enchantment spells

    Ender - used to cast teleportation spells

    Dark - used to cast harmful spells

    Light - used to cast healing spells


    To cast a spell, you'd combine an Elemental tablet with a Purpose tablet. Some examples of spells could be: Lava + Light = fire resistance, Ender + Water = dive, Stone + Shiny = haste enchantment, Stone + Ender = mine block from a distance.


    How do you get Tablets? The more common, Elemental tablets would drop from common mobs like zombies and spiders. The Purpose tablets would come from all boss mobs, spider jockies, blazes, wither skeletons, and endermen. They would be fairly uncommon drops.


    The other way to obtain these is through Tabletcrafting. First, you'll need 10 of any type of Tablet. Place down an iron block. Then, right-click the iron block with 10 tablets in hand to change it into a Tabletcrafting table. If you have Ender Tablets, it will be an Ender Tabletcrafting Table. If you have Water Tablets, it will be a Water Tabletcrafting table, and so on.


    Right-clicking the tabletcrafting table with STONE in hand will convert one piece of stone to one tablet of the respective table type.
